Solving trigonometric equations, diagrams, and graphics and visual images in the form of a better understanding of the problem as well as strategies for providing the information to be permanent. The graphical approach to the solution of equation system gives a wider perspective, conceptual learning, and facilitates the transfer of information . In this study, f (cosθ, sinθ) = 0, g (cosθ, sinθ) = 0, the two-equation system analytical transformations made a trigonometric equation f (x, y) = 0, g (x, y) = 0 equations created . These new correlations perpendicular to the same coordinate system, drawing graphics, graph the unit circle with the common points searched. Graphs corresponding to the common point of the angle, the solution was taken as an element of the set. In this study, it was showed to facilitate conceptual learning with, the process of solution of trigonometric equations, combining visual and analytical thinking strategies. It was also considered to contribute to the world of mathematics. -
